Environmental geology degree.

Environmental geology is the study of the interactions between humans and their geologic environment: rocks, water, air, soil, life. Humans are impacted by Earth processes, and by their activities have an impact on Earth. This introductory-level course will use physical geologic principles (rocks, minerals and plate tectonics) as a foundation ...

Geology is the study of the Earth - from deep time to the present, from surface processes down to the Earth's core.
